two.1.4) Short description

PSNI are seeking to establish a call-off contract for the provision of collision and Bodywork repair services for police vehicles. There are 14 lots overall covering PSNI vehicle categories and geographical locations. . This will be a collaborative arrangement with the following Emergency Services organisations participating: • Police Service of Northern Ireland (PSNI) (Lead Authority) • Northern Ireland Fire and Rescue Service (NIFRS) • Northern Ireland Ambulance Service (NIAS)

two.1.5) Estimated total value

Value excluding VAT: £800,000
